服务器承载源码数量的探索与考量
结论:在讨论一个服务器可以承载几套源码这个问题时,答案并不是简单的数字。它取决于多种因素,包括服务器的硬件配置、源码的大小和复杂性、运行环境的需求以及服务器的负载能力等。理论上,一个服务器可以无限次地部署源码,但实际操作中,我们必须考虑到资源的有效利用和系统稳定性。
正文:
源码,是构建应用程序的基础,而服务器则是承载这些源码运行的平台。那么,一个服务器究竟能够承载多少套源码呢?这并非一个简单的数学问题,而是一个涉及服务器性能、源码特性和运行需求的综合性问题。
首先,服务器的硬件配置是决定其承载能力的关键因素。CPU的处理速度、内存的容量、硬盘的读写速度,以及网络带宽,都会直接影响到服务器能够同时处理多少套源码。例如,如果服务器的CPU强大,内存充足,那么它可以同时处理多套需要大量计算的源码;反之,如果硬件配置较低,那么可能只能运行少数几套源码。
其次,源码的大小和复杂性也起着决定性作用。一套简单的源码可能只需要很少的系统资源,而一套复杂的源码可能会占用大量的CPU时间、内存空间和硬盘存储。因此,源码的规模和复杂性会直接影响服务器能承载的数量。
再者,运行环境的需求也是不可忽视的一环。不同的源码可能需要特定的操作系统、数据库或其他服务来运行,这些额外的服务会占用服务器的资源,减少可承载的源码数量。例如,一套需要MySQL数据库支持的源码和一套完全自包含的源码相比,前者对服务器的需求显然更高。
最后,我们还需要考虑服务器的负载能力。即使服务器的硬件配置足够,源码的大小和复杂性也在可接受范围内,但如果过多的源码同时运行导致服务器过载,那么系统的稳定性和效率都会受到影响。因此,合理分配和管理服务器资源,确保其在高负载下仍能保持稳定运行,是决定能承载源码数量的重要因素。
总的来说,一个服务器可以搭建的源码数量并非固定的,而是由上述多个变量共同决定的。在实践中,我们需要根据具体情况进行评估和调整,以实现资源的最大化利用,同时保证系统的稳定性和效率。这需要我们具备一定的服务器管理和优化知识,同时也需要对源码的特性和运行需求有深入的理解。在不断的技术演进和优化中,我们总能找到更高效、更合理的服务器使用方式,以满足日益增长的源码部署需求。
CLOUD知识